EVERY TIME I DIE, DEAD BY APRIL Added To European 'Taste Of Chaos Tour'

August 31, 2009

EVERY TIME I DIE has been confirmed as the support act for the entire European edition of the "Taste Of Chaos Tour 2009" which is being headlined by IN FLAMES and KILLSWITCH ENGAGE. In addition, DEAD BY APRIL has been added to the Scandinavian leg of the trek (Sweden, Norway, Finland),with more bands to be announced soon.

The dates are as follows:

Nov. 27 - Glasgow, UK - Academy
Nov. 28 - Bristol, UK - Academy
Nov. 30 - Newcastle, UK - Academy
Dec. 01 - Birmingham, UK - Academy
Dec. 02 - Manchester, UK - Academy
Dec. 03 - London, UK - Hammersmith Apollo
Dec. 04 - Antwerp, BEL - Trix Hall
Dec. 06 - Berlin, GER - Columbiahalle
Dec. 07 - Wiesbaden, GER - Rhein - Main Halle
Dec. 08 - Munich, GER - Zenith
Dec. 09 - Oberhausen, GER - Turbinehalle
Dec. 11 - Stockholm, SWE - Hovet
Dec. 12 - Gothenburg, SWE - Scandinavium
Dec. 13 - Olso, NOR - Spectrum
Dec. 14 - Malmo, SWE - Arena
Dec. 16 - Helsinki, FIN - Ice Hall

KILLSWITCH ENGAGE will headline the U.K. shows, while IN FLAMES will top the bill in the rest of Europe.
